• Java 2 Platform Standard Edition 5.0 API specification
• OpenJDK source code repository for library classes
• Source code from Data structures and problem-solving using Java, third edition
April 30: Implementing directed graphs
April 16: Parsing parenthesized expressions
April 7: Sorting
March 11: Population density of Iowa counties
March 3: An introduction to the Swing library classes
February 26: Timing algorithms
February 22: Inheritance and abstraction
February 15: Using Eclipse
February 8: Rational numbers
February 5: Experimenting with input and output
January 30: Experimenting with strings